This book serves as a comprehensive guide to the field of nutritional biochemistry and its significance in human health and disease. It begins with an introduction to nutritional biochemistry, laying the groundwork for understanding how nutrients interact with metabolic pathways, cellular functions, and physiological systems. By bridging the gap between nutrition and biochemistry, the text establishes a strong foundation for exploring the biochemical principles that govern nutrient utilization, storage, and regulation within the body. The role of macronutrients is discussed in detail, with emphasis on carbohydrates, proteins, and lipids and their respective contributions to energy production, structural integrity, and metabolic regulation. The book explains how these macronutrients are metabolized and how their balance is essential for maintaining energy homeostasis and preventing metabolic disorders. Alongside this, the focus on micronutrients highlights the indispensable roles of vitamins and minerals in supporting enzymatic reactions, hormonal balance, and cellular defense mechanisms. The text underscores how deficiencies or excesses in micronutrients can profoundly affect health, leading to conditions such as anemia, osteoporosis, or impaired immunity.
A major component of the book explores the processes of digestion, absorption, and transport of nutrients, offering readers an understanding of how food is transformed into biologically active molecules that fuel metabolic functions. This section emphasizes the complexity of nutrient assimilation and the influence of genetic and environmental factors on these processes. The discussion on energy balance and metabolism further explains how the body regulates energy intake and expenditure, addressing the biochemical mechanisms underlying weight regulation, obesity, and metabolic syndrome.
Recognizing that nutritional needs vary throughout life, the book includes a section on nutrition across the life cycle, detailing the specific requirements of infants, children, adolescents, adults, pregnant women, and the elderly. It demonstrates how nutrition influences growth, cognitive development, reproductive health, and aging, while also highlighting vulnerable populations who may require targeted interventions. The text also examines the interplay between nutrition and the immune system, explaining how dietary patterns and nutrient availability shape immune resilience, inflammatory responses, and disease susceptibility.
